Pricing history & seller motivation

  • April 2022
    Listed $450,000; buyers paid $32,500 over - cost basis ~$482,500. Era of 3-4% rates and bidding wars.
  • May-Jul 2025
    Listed $529,000 → reduced $524,900 → removed in July after failing to attract a buyer.
  • June 2026
    Relisted $479,900 → reduced to $474,900 after 15 days on market.

05 - Negotiation Strategy & Talking Points

How to present the offer

A clean, data-backed narrative that respects the sellers, isolates the real issues, and makes the valuation difficult to dismiss.

1
Acknowledge the home's strengths first.
"The buyers love this home and appreciate everything the sellers have done. Our number isn't a criticism - it's an objective read of today's market and the comparable sales."
2
Anchor to today's market, not the past.
"We understand the home's history, but current conditions and recent comparable sales are what set today's value. Our offer reflects exactly that."
3
Anchor to the closest comparable.
"The nearest comparable sale is the clearest benchmark - same area, size, and age. Our offer is a direct reflection of that value."

By presenting a clean, objective offer grounded in comparable value, the buyers position themselves as serious and rational - making it difficult for the sellers to dismiss the valuation out of hand.
